3:55 PM - It was a good day for the Indian market, as compared to the Asian. It started flat, but gained strength by noon to end close to the day's highs. Sensex closed at 15,696, up 301 points from the previous close. Nifty shut shop at 4653, up 80 points. CNX Midcap index gained 2.2% and BSE Smallcap index, 1.5%. Banking and realty stocks saw a good run up, thanks to short covering. Top Sensex gainers include Maruti, ONGC and HDFC, while losers are Satyam Computer, Reliance Communications and Bharti Airtel, among others.
